 Profile....

Bihar Telecom Circle comprise of 38 Revenue Districts and 102 Revenue sub - Divisions covering a geographical area of 0.96 Lakh sq. kms . The total population is 8.29 Crores of which urban population is 0.87 Crores and rural population is 7.42 Crores as per 2001 census. Bihar Telecom Circle is divided into 12 SSAs (19 telecom districts) and 104 Short Distance Charging Areas (SDCA) for providing better and efficient telecom facilities and proper administrative control.

All the 1,169 exchanges are of electronic type. 17 Trunk Automatic Exchanges are working at SSA headquarters. Large Scale introduction of OFC and Digital Microwave / UHF in the local and long distance network in Bihar Circle has resulted in better STD/ISD services. At present there are 17,62,879 telephone connections ( including WLL & Mobile) in Bihar . Out of 38,475 inhabited villages in Bihar 38,475 villages are having telecom facilities. The Tele density of the circle is 2.35 per 100 persons against the national average of 7 per 100 persons. Ambitious plans have been drawn to clear the waiting list and make the telephone on demand.

Internet facility is available on local charging from all places in Bihar, where telephone facility is available.

 Bihar Telecom Circle At A Glance (As on 31st   Dec’ 2007)

 Area

0.96 Lakh sq. kms

 Population

8,28,78,796 (2001 Census)

 No. of Revenue Districts

38

 No. of Revenue Subdivision

102

 No. of SSA's/Districts

12/19

 No. of SDCA's

104

 No. of Exchanges (All electronic type)

1,169

 Equipped Switching Capacity

22,38,842

 Working Connections (including WLL & Mobile)

18,07,693  

 No. of Mobile Subscribers

7,30,153

 No. of WLL Connections

1,22,022

 Waiting List

85,610

 No. of inhabited villages

38,475

 No. of villages covered with Telecom Facility

38,475

 No. of Taxes

17

 TAX capacity

225 K
